The sutter buttes are a volcanic formation, estimated to have arisen from volcanic activity around 1.6 million years ago during the pleistocene epoch. Expert guides from middle mountain interpretive hikes allow visitors to trek dozens of trails (ranging in. The sutter buttes lie 50 miles north of sacramento and are sometimes called the world’s smallest mountain range. Hike the sutter buttes and experience the world’s smallest mountain range! The highest of the three peaks is 2,132 feet above sea level. The sutter buttes, formerly known as the marysville buttes, are a small circular complex of eroded volcanic lava domes rising as buttes.
